Sweet Potato Gnocchi Tossed in Garlic Sage Olive Oil

50 min serves 4
VegetarianDairy-Free
9gprotein60gcarbs5gfat

Ingredients

  • 8 oz cooked mashed sweet potato
  • 1 egg
  • 2 cups all pur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 garlic cloves
  • 2 tablespoons dry white wine
  • 8 sage leaves
  • salt and pepper

Method

Adapted from foodista.com

  1. Use a small food processor or blender to blend together the cooked, mashed sweet potato (1 cup), egg, and ¼ tsp salt until no lumps remain.
  2. Place in a large bowl.
  3. Add 2 cups of flour.
  4. Mix dough together until a sticky consistency.
  5. Knead the dough until smooth, adding additional flour as necessary so that the dough is no longer sticky. The amount of flour will depend on the humidity of the day and the size of your egg.
  6.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il.
  7. Cut the dough into 8 even pieces.
  8. Cover the dough with a damp towel and work with one piece at a time.
  9. Roll out the dough into a long rope until it is about ½ inch thick.
  10. Cut the dough into ¾ - 1 inch pieces.
  11. Use a fork to press the gnocchi down and form the beautiful gnocchi indents. Repeat with the other pieces of dough.
  12. Add the gnocchi to the large pot of boiling water.
  13.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the gnocchi are floating.
  14. Drain and rinse with cool water.
  15. At this point the gnocchi are ready to eat - toss with your favorite sauce now, or continue with step 14 to serve the gnocchi pan fried in a delicious garlic sage oil.
  16. In a large skillet, heat 1 tablespoon olive oil on medium heat.
  17. Add the garlic and the gnocchi.
  18. Saute for 5-8 minutes, or until the gnocchi starts to turn golden brown.
  19. Add the 2 tablespoons of dry white wine to deglaze the pan and continue stirring.
  20. Add the chopped sage leaves.
  21. Stir fry for another minute.
  22. Season with salt and pepper, if desired.
  23. Serve warm.
